Greetings. In article <[EMAIL PROTECTED]>, Gene Heskett wrote: > Here, I don't recall that being a problem. spamassassin (spamd) is > started in /etc/rc3.d as S80spamd, well before S99local is run, which > is where I start fetchmail. You might want to setup similar > sequencing.
Problem is, SuSE's System Services (Runlevel) editor doesn't let you specify the order in which services are run. When you enable or disable a service, it seems to assign the S and K numbers using its own internal logic; I can't find any configuration file to edit to change its behaviour. I'm afraid that if I rename the links manually, it might confuse the GUI the next time I run it. I'll try asking in alt.os.linux.suse or some such...
